IVRPA International VR Photography Association
The IVRPA formerly the IQTVRA is an international association of professionals who create and produce interactive, immersive images. Our Members include professional photographers, multimedia and web developers, artists, enthusiasts, students, and companies and individuals that support our technology with software and hardware. To promote and support the uses of image based VR and related technologies worldwide through education, community forums, networking opportunities, manufacturer alliances, marketing assistance, and technical support of our Member s efforts. The IVRPA was founded originally as the IQTVRA, the International QuickTimeVR Association. The association was incorporated in the state of California on december 7th, 1998. In december 2004, the association changed their name to IVRPA to reflect our broadening technological field of immersive interactive imaging.

Society for Photographic Education
The Society for Photographic Education is a non-profit membership organization that provides a forum for the discussion of photography and related media as a means of creative expression and cultural insight. Through its interdisciplinary programs, services and publications, the society seeks to promote a broader understanding of the medium in all its forms, and to foster the development of its practice, teaching, scholarship and criticism. The Society for Photographic Education SPE . Prior to the 1960s, photography was taught primarily in departments of journalism at American universities. SPE emerged at a time when art departments were beginning to offer photography in their curriculum. Nathan Lyons, then associate director at the George Eastman House, recognized the newly emerging academic field; he coordinated and hosted a conference in November 1962 in Rochester, New York, to address the concerns of these educators. Beaumont Newhall, Walter Rosenblum, Arthur Sinsabaugh, Aaron Siskind, Henry Holmes Smith, John Szarkowski, Jerry Uelsmann and Clarence White were among the thirty attendees at the Invitational Teaching Conference. Representing the intersection of fine art practice, education and history, these early participants aimed to formulate the goals, future and improvement of photographic education. The first annual national conference was held in Chicago in 1963 and the articles of incorporation were signed in May 1964. Since its establishment, many noted artists, curators, and critics in the field of photography have been involved with SPE or its programs. Although the majority of its 1,800 members are fine art photographers and educators, curators, critics, historians and artists are also members. SPE is a national non-profit organization that seeks to promote a wider understanding of photography in all of its forms and to foster the development of its practice, teaching, scholarship and critical analysis. PHOTOGRAPHERS - Professional Photographers of America, Inc.
Professional Photographers of America Inc. PPA is the premier international trade association for professional photographers. Professional Photographers of America began providing education and a sense of community to the photography industry since 1880. To those offerings, the association has since added business and personal protection, business discounts, professional recognition, and more. Today, PPA is the world s largest not-for- profit association for professional photographers, with more than 18,000 members in 64 countries. It is an association that seeks to increase its members business savvy as well as broaden their creative scope. It aims to advance their careers by providing them with all the tools for success.

PACA: Picture Archive Council of America
PACA, the Picture Archive Council of America, is the trade organization in North America that represents the vital interests of stock archives of every size, from individual photographers to large corporations, who license images for commercial reproduction. Founded in 1951, its membership includes over 100 companies in North America and over 50 international members. Through advocacy, education and communication, PACA strives to foster and protect the interests of the picture archive community. Accordingly, we work to develop useful business standards and promote ethical business practices; actively advocate copyright protection; collect and disseminate timely information; and take an active role in the picture community by building relationships with organizations from related industries. PACA is also involved with issues affecting the broader community including cooperation and dialog with other national and international professional organizations. PACA is concerned with the important, ongoing legal and legislative affairs relevant to the photo industry. In 2006, PACA was a leading member in the establishment of the Imagery Alliance, a coalition of professional visual arts trade associations formed to advocate and educate for the protection of copyright and related interests. PACA is fortunate to have as its legal counsel Nancy Wolff, who is a valuable leader in the area of United States copyright. She monitors new laws and court rulings that affect the stock photo industry and provides vital information on legal issues that are important to the business. She created the Legal Guide , a complete handbook for running a stock photo archive including all the legal forms, releases, suggested language for contracts and other vital tools, which is provided to all PACA members. SAA is an international association of professional photographers and others who create visual works for stock licensing. The mission of SAA is to support and protect the business interests of professional stock photographers worldwide. SAA provides information resources and advocates the use of equitable business models, fair contracts and ethical practices at all levels of the stock industry. Membership in the SAA contributes to the strengthening of solidarity among stock artists. As an SAA member, one gains access to important information about the stock image industry and becomes part of a diverse global community of experienced stock artists. Empowering each member and enabling them to produce and distribute their work more effectively, SAA facilitates the sharing of information, goodwill and mutual support across continents. Through dissemination of educational and business information, industry analysis, legal support and use of our good offices, SAA provides its members with the tools required to create a business environment that enhances their individual ability to benefit from the licensing of their intellectual property. SAA monitors the industry and serves as an advocate for its members interests in dealing with agencies and other distribution channels.
